Enhancing Productivity through Cubicle Design

The design of an office cubicle can play a crucial role in enhancing productivity, as it directly influences an individual’s work experience and environment. A well-designed cubicle should balance privacy with openness, providing sufficient space for focused work while also facilitating communication and collaboration with colleagues. This balance is key to creating an efficient and effective workspace that supports the diverse needs of modern employees. By incorporating elements such as ergonomic furniture, adequate lighting, and personalized decor, individuals can create cubicles that not only boost their productivity but also promote their physical and mental wellbeing.

Ergonomic furniture is a critical component of a productive cubicle, as it ensures that employees can work comfortably for extended periods without experiencing fatigue or discomfort. This includes chairs with proper lumbar support, desks that can be adjusted to different heights, and footrests or floor mats that reduce strain on the feet and legs. Moreover, the strategic use of lighting can significantly impact productivity, with natural light being the most desirable option due to its positive effects on mood and alertness. When natural light is not available, high-quality artificial lighting that mimics natural daylight can serve as an effective alternative, helping to regulate circadian rhythms and prevent eye strain.

Personalized decor also plays a vital role in enhancing productivity, as it allows individuals to create a workspace that reflects their personality and work style. This can include family photos, favorite artwork, or inspirational quotes that help to motivate and focus the mind. Additionally, the incorporation of plants into cubicle design can have a profound impact on productivity, as they are known to purify the air, reduce noise levels, and create a sense of calm and wellbeing. By personalizing their cubicles, employees can establish a stronger connection to their workspace, leading to increased job satisfaction and a greater willingness to invest time and effort into their work.

The psychological impact of cubicle design on productivity should not be underestimated. A cluttered, disorganized workspace can lead to mental fatigue and decreased focus, while a well-organized, aesthetically pleasing space can enhance concentration and creativity. This is why implementing effective storage solutions and maintaining a tidy workspace is crucial. Furthermore, the color scheme and decor elements used in a cubicle can influence mood and energy levels, with certain colors and patterns known to stimulate productivity and others to promote relaxation. By carefully considering these psychological factors, individuals can design cubicles that provide the ideal environment for focused work and high achievement.

Cubicle Decoration Ideas for Different Personality Types

When it comes to decorating an office cubicle, one size does not fit all. Different personality types have unique preferences and needs, and a cubicle that reflects an individual’s personality can significantly enhance their job satisfaction and productivity. For instance, introverted individuals might prefer a more minimalist approach, with fewer distractions and a focus on calm, soothing colors. In contrast, extroverted personalities might thrive in a more vibrant and dynamic environment, with bold colors, patterned fabrics, and plenty of personal mementos and decorations.

Creative personalities often benefit from a cubicle that inspires imagination and innovation, with elements such as artistic prints, colorful rugs, and unique decorative items that stimulate the mind. These individuals might also appreciate a space with flexible layouts, allowing them to rearrange their environment as needed to suit different projects and tasks. On the other hand, analytical personalities might prefer a more structured and organized workspace, with clear labels, systematic storage solutions, and a focus on functionality and efficiency. By tailoring the cubicle decor to their analytical nature, these individuals can create an environment that supports their methodical approach to work.

For those with a more sentimental or emotional personality, a cubicle filled with personal items and mementos can provide comfort and inspiration. This might include family photos, favorite quotes, or sentimental trinkets that evoke positive memories and emotions. Such a personalized space can serve as a sanctuary within the bustling office environment, providing a sense of security and belonging. Conversely, individuals with a more reserved or private personality might prefer a cleaner, more minimalist aesthetic, with fewer personal items on display and a focus on professional, work-related decor.

The role of color in cubicle decoration is also closely tied to personality type, as different colors can evoke various emotions and psychological responses. For example, blue is often associated with calmness and trust, making it a popular choice for individuals in roles that require focus and stability. Green, on the other hand, is linked to balance and growth, potentially benefiting individuals in creative or highly demanding positions. By selecting colors that resonate with their personality and work style, individuals can create a cubicle environment that enhances their mood, energy levels, and overall performance.

Managing Office Cubicle Decoration Policies

Establishing and managing office cubicle decoration policies is crucial for maintaining a professional, respectful, and productive work environment. While it’s essential to allow employees the freedom to personalize their spaces, there’s also a need to ensure that decor choices do not distract from core business activities, violate company policies, or create an environment that’s offensive or uncomfortable for others. A well-crafted policy should strike a balance between individual expression and collective responsibility, providing clear guidelines on what is and isn’t acceptable in terms of cubicle decoration.

One of the primary challenges in managing cubicle decoration policies is addressing the subjective nature of taste and aesthetics. What one person finds beautiful or inspiring, another might find offensive or distracting. To navigate these differences, policies should focus on general principles rather than specific decor items, emphasizing the importance of maintaining a professional image, respecting shared spaces, and avoiding disruptions to the work environment. Regular communication and feedback are also vital, allowing employees to understand the reasoning behind the policies and feel invested in adhering to them.

The implementation of cubicle decoration policies should be fair, consistent, and communicated clearly to all employees. This includes providing examples of acceptable and unacceptable decor, as well as outlining the process for addressing any concerns or disputes that may arise. It’s also important to recognize that policies are not static and may need to evolve over time in response to changing workplace norms, employee preferences, and business needs. By fostering an open dialogue and being willing to adapt, businesses can ensure that their cubicle decoration policies remain relevant, effective, and supportive of a positive, productive work culture.

What are some common mistakes to avoid when decorating an office cubicle?

When decorating an office cubicle, there are several common mistakes to avoid. One of the most common mistakes is over-decorating, which can create a cluttered and overwhelming workspace. This can not only be distracting to the employee, but also to neighboring employees, and may even be in violation of company policies. Another mistake is using decorations that are too personal or provocative, which can create an uncomfortable or unprofessional work environment.

Other mistakes to avoid include using decorations that are too fragile or prone to damage, which can create a maintenance headache, or using decorations that are too expensive or extravagant, which can be seen as excessive or unprofessional. Additionally, employees should avoid using decorations that are not compliant with company policies or that may be distracting or disruptive to others. By avoiding these common mistakes, employees can create a cubicle that is both personalized and professional, and that promotes a positive and productive work environment.
